Rationale
Listening is powerful. It conveys the nurse's full attention and interest. A true caring presence involves listening. Listen to what is important to another person and the meaning of a situation to that person. Listening includes "taking in" what a patient says, interpreting and understanding what the patient is saying, and then giving back that understanding to the patient. It does not include incorporating the views of the physician, correcting the errors in the patient's understanding, or injecting the nurse's personal views and statements.
